[转载] 一个排序的问题# Database - 数据库
o*n
1 楼
【 以下文字转载自 EE 讨论区,原文如下 】
发信人: OnlyKen (Only Ken), 信区: EE
标 题: 一个排序的问题
发信站: Unknown Space - 未名空间 (Fri Nov 21 12:56:37 2003) WWW-POST
我有个LIST包含200个数据,
需要取出其中的150个,要求如下:
把这150个数据分成5组,每组30个,
但是要求每组中数据的和要相等。
我现在的做法是先把200个数据排序,然后FILL每组的前25个,
然后用LOOP来确定最后的5个数据。
这样来得很慢。
请问有什么更为合理的算法吗?
多谢了先。
发信人: OnlyKen (Only Ken), 信区: EE
标 题: 一个排序的问题
发信站: Unknown Space - 未名空间 (Fri Nov 21 12:56:37 2003) WWW-POST
我有个LIST包含200个数据,
需要取出其中的150个,要求如下:
把这150个数据分成5组,每组30个,
但是要求每组中数据的和要相等。
我现在的做法是先把200个数据排序,然后FILL每组的前25个,
然后用LOOP来确定最后的5个数据。
这样来得很慢。
请问有什么更为合理的算法吗?
多谢了先。